What is Nautilus Biotechnology 1-Year Share Buyback Ratio?

Nautilus Biotechnology NAUT +9.72% 22 1-Year Share Buyback Ratio is -0.70 as of Jun. 2026. GuruFocus rates NAUT with a GF Score™ of 22/100. The stock has 2 warning signs investors should review. Among 1,106 Biotechnology companies, Nautilus Biotechnology ranks better than 83.63% on this metric.

Shares Outstanding (EOP) are shares that have been authorized, issued, and purchased by investors and are held by them.

1-Year Share Buyback Ratio measures the proportion of a company's outstanding shares repurchased over the past year, calculated as the percentage change in shares outstanding from the previous year to the current year. A positive ratio may indicates share buybacks over the period, while a zero or negative ratio suggests no buybacks or potential share issuance. Nautilus Biotechnology's current 1-Year Share Buyback Ratio was -0.70%.

Nautilus Biotechnology  (NAS:NAUT) 1-Year Share Buyback Ratio Explanation

A positive ratio may indicates share buybacks over the period, while a zero or negative ratio suggests no buybacks or potential share issuance.


Be Aware

Investors usually like share buybacks. But as pointed by Warren Buffett, only if a company buys back shares at the prices below the stock's intrinsic value, it rewards remaining shareholders. If a company buys its overvalued stocks back, it destroys shareholder value.

Nautilus Biotechnology 1-Year Share Buyback Ratio Calculation

Nautilus Biotechnology's 1-Year Share Buyback Ratio for the quarter that ended in Jun. 2026 is calculated as

1-Year Share Buyback Ratio=(Shares Outstanding (EOP) (Jun. 2025 ) - Shares Outstanding (EOP) (Jun. 2026 )) / Shares Outstanding (EOP) (Jun. 2025 )
=(126.305122 - 127.22464) / 126.305122
=-0.7%

Nautilus Biotechnology Business Description

Address 2701 Eastlake Avenue East, Seattle, WA, USA, 98102
Nautilus Biotechnology Inc is a development stage life sciences company creating a platform technology for quantifying and unlocking the complexity of the human proteome. The Company transform the field of proteomics by democratizing access to the proteome and enabling fundamental advancements across human health and medicine. Its products includes: Proteome Analysis System, Reagent Kits, Software and analysis.
